How AI Works: A Beginner’s Guide

If you’ve ever wondered how machines can spot faces in photos or suggest the next song you’ll like, you’re already brushing up against the basics of artificial intelligence. You don’t need a tech background to grasp these core ideas—just a sense of curiosity about how algorithms mimic your own ways of learning and deciding. Before you know it, you’ll see just how tightly AI fits into your daily life and why it’s rapidly advancing everywhere.

Understanding Artificial Intelligence and Its Mechanisms

Artificial intelligence (AI) refers to computer systems capable of performing tasks that typically require human intelligence. These tasks include learning from experience, recognizing patterns, and problem-solving.

In the context of AI, the initial phase involves the collection and processing of extensive datasets. Machine learning, a subset of AI, utilizes algorithms to identify patterns within these data sets, facilitating the development of models that can mimic certain aspects of human cognition.

These models are designed to adapt and enhance their performance over time as they're exposed to new information. As AI systems accumulate more experience, their predictive accuracy tends to improve, and their ability to solve complex problems becomes more refined.

A significant strength of AI lies in its proficiency in pattern recognition and its capacity for autonomous learning, which enables informed decision-making processes based on accumulated data.

AI systems continue to evolve and increase in complexity, reflecting the advancement of computational techniques and the growing availability of data.

Types of AI and Their Real-World Impact

The landscape of artificial intelligence (AI) is diverse, with distinct categories that influence various aspects of daily life.

Artificial Narrow Intelligence (ANI) currently leads the field in practical applications, excelling in specialized domains such as healthcare, finance automation, personalized recommendations, and cybersecurity. Machine learning techniques, which rely on extensive datasets, enable these systems to perform effectively in specific tasks, including medical image analysis for disease diagnosis and network threat identification.

In contrast, Artificial General Intelligence (AGI) represents a theoretical concept where machines would possess the ability to understand and reason across a broad range of tasks and subjects, akin to human cognitive abilities. However, AGI remains an aspirational goal within the AI community and hasn't yet been realized in practice.

At present, the contributions of AI to various industries are evident and serve specialized functions, addressing unique challenges and improving efficiency in operations.

The focus on ANI illustrates the current state of AI technology, characterized by its applicability to distinct problems rather than generalist capabilities.

The Machine Learning Process Explained

The machine learning process consists of several key steps that enable AI systems to learn and improve their performance. It begins with data collection, where relevant and high-quality data is gathered to train models. This data serves as the foundation for developing algorithms that perform pattern recognition, identifying relationships and trends across the dataset.

Once the data has been collected, model optimization follows. This phase involves adjusting various parameters to enhance the model's performance. By conducting tests and refining the model, practitioners can improve its accuracy and effectiveness.

After the model is trained, it's capable of making predictions based on new information. Importantly, many machine learning models also incorporate mechanisms for continuous learning, which allows them to adapt to new data and changing conditions.

This structured process not only promotes efficiency but also supports the adaptability of AI systems. As these systems engage with more data over time, they can undertake increasingly complex tasks with improved precision. Understanding this process is essential for leveraging machine learning effectively in various applications.

Essential Skills and Tools for AI Beginners

A solid understanding of essential skills and tools is crucial for those beginning their journey in artificial intelligence. First and foremost, programming skills should be prioritized, with Python being the most prominent language in the AI domain. Familiarity with data structures is also important, as it aids in the efficient organization and processing of datasets.

Next, it's essential to grasp fundamental machine learning concepts and algorithms, particularly those pertaining to supervised and unsupervised learning. Proficiency in AI libraries and frameworks, such as TensorFlow and PyTorch, is necessary for the effective development of models.

Additionally, a basic understanding of statistics, calculus, and linear algebra is important for data interpretation and for gaining insights into the functionality of algorithms. Collectively, these skills form a comprehensive foundation for engaging with artificial intelligence in a meaningful way.

As AI systems increasingly influence various facets of daily life, it's crucial to address the ethical challenges that arise from their rapid advancement.

Ethical considerations in AI development are paramount, particularly regarding the potential for bias in decision-making processes, which can undermine fairness. The 7Cs framework offers a structured approach to ensure accountability, guiding the development of AI systems that are both unbiased and responsible.

As multimodal AI systems and emerging technologies, such as edge AI and quantum AI, continue to develop, it becomes imperative to evaluate their impacts and associated ethical implications.

Establishing clear objectives and promoting an environment of ongoing learning can facilitate the use of advanced AI techniques while emphasizing fairness, minimizing bias, and maintaining accountability in decision-making processes.

The discourse surrounding these topics underscores the need for a comprehensive understanding of the ethical landscape within which AI operates, ensuring that the benefits of these technologies are realized without compromising ethical standards.

Conclusion

As you dive into the world of AI, you’ll see how it learns from data, adapts, and finds patterns to solve real-world problems. By understanding its basics—types, processes, and tools—you’re better equipped to explore its endless possibilities. Remember, while AI brings exciting advancements, it’s vital to consider its ethical implications. Stay curious and proactive, and you’ll unlock the vast opportunities AI has to offer in shaping the future.